  • On UC Reach Score, University High School Charter sits in the middle of its similar-school group (ranked #4 of 11): 37 vs. a peer median of 34.
  • University High School Charter's UC Reach Score has stepped down from a peak of 45 in 2022 to 37 in 2025 — a 8-point decline worth tracking.
  • Senior-class enrollment is down 21% (389→308 from 2018 to 2026), trailing the peer-group median of -2%.
  • At its recent rate (-2.0%/yr), enrollment projects to ~1224 by 2029 — about 76 fewer students than today.
